What You'll Be Doing
  • The ICU/PICU Quality Manager will take a lead role in driving excellence in patient care by managing the Quality and Safety Portfolio within the Intensive Care Unit (ICU) and Paediatric Intensive Care Unit (PICU) at John Hunter Hospital.
  • Ensure that intensive care services meet the highest standards of safety, clinical governance, and continuous improvement.
  • Lead quality and safety initiatives by reviewing clinical incidents (including IMS, London Protocols, and RCAs) and transforming data into meaningful actions that enhance patient outcomes.
  • Support and monitor improvement programs and ensure alignment with National Safety and Quality Health Service Standards, playing a vital role in accreditation processes.
  • Prepare, coordinate and facilitate ICU/PICU Clinical Quality and Patient Care (CQPC) meetings, ensuring key issues are identified, addressed, and actioned.
  • Collaborate across disciplines by working closely with clinicians, nurse managers, medical directors, and other stakeholders to promote a culture of safety, accountability, and excellence.
  • Contribute to continuous learning and system improvement through audits, action planning, staff education, and accreditation preparation.
  • Act as a champion for quality and governance, influencing change and supporting innovation within one of the busiest critical care services in NSW.
